Gtag datalayer. Hoy en día, la información es una de las armas más efectivas que poseen las empresas y sitios web para mejorar la experiencia del comprador y las campañas de marketing. Por este motivo, es fundamental disponer de una solución analítica que sea fiable.
Teniendo esto en cuenta, una de las mejores herramientas que podemos encontrar actualmente es Google Analytics 4 (GA4), la última adaptación de la plataforma analítica de Google. Contando con un herramienta imprescindible para obtener el máximo rendimiento de los datos recogidos por la aplicación: el dataLayer.
La construcción de un dataLayer bien organizado puede ser muy interesante para medir y comprender la forma de actuar de los compradores en nuestra página. Permitiéndonos recopilar datos concretos y simplificando enormemente la integración con otras herramientas de marketing y diagnóstico.
Beneficios de tener un DataLayer
La instalación de un dataLayer ofrece múltiples ventajas:
Te permite definir qué información mandar y cómo clasificarla, dando un control más riguroso sobre los datos que queremos valorar.
Te facilita la combinación con herramientas se terceros como Google Ads, Meta o soluciones de remarketing, ayudando a optimizar las campañas publicitarias.
Al disponer de datos más concretos sobre las acciones de los visitantes, tenemos la posibilidad de mejorar la experiencia del cliente y, por tanto, las tasas de conversión.
Gracias a la exactitud de los datos, podrás reunir indicadores más útiles, permitiéndonos tomar decisiones más fundamentadas e inteligentes.

Contacta ahora y pide tu presupuesto
¿Por qué es necesario un dataLayer para analítica web?
La construcción de un dataLayer es indispensable para garantizar la eficacia de nuestro estudio. En caso contrario, los datos recopilados se enviarían de manera desorganizada, complicando la recopilación de datos y dejando atrás información muy interesante. Por ejemplo, tenemos la posibilidad de saber qué productos están viendo los visitantes, qué es lo que agregan al carrito o que han adquirido.
Además, el uso de un dataLayer asegura que los datos sean consistentes a lo largo de todas las secciones de nuestra página, simplificando su estudio y mejorando la toma de decisiones basadas en datos. Pero también permite reunir la información, favoreciendo las posteriores integraciones de nuevas tecnologías o programas de análisis.
¿Para qué sirve dataLayer?
El dataLayer permite la recolección de datos de forma más precisa y personalizada. Sin él, muchas de las comunicaciones que los visitantes realizan en una web no quedarían documentadas.
De esta forma, es posible mandar información de manera automática a Google Tag Manager, que posteriormente se encarga de dirigir a aplicaciones como GA4, Google Ads o Meta. Entre sus principales características, destacan las siguientes:
Por ejemplo, si un visitante rellena un formulario o hace una compra, el dataLayer registra esta acción para que Google Tag Manager pueda examinarla y transferirla a GA4.
Si eres propietario de una tienda online, el dataLayer puede recopilar detalles de productos, importes, categorías o cupones que el visitante ha agregado a su carrito.
Al disponer de datos más concretos, podemos realizar una evaluación más minucioso sobre los hábitos del usuario, lo que resulta fundamental para optimizar nuestras campañas de marketing.
Gtag datalayer
Nuestros clientes y partners
Mira lo que opinan de nosotros
00
Proyectos
00
Leads conseguidos
00
Cualificación de Leads
00
Conversiones obtenidas
Gtag datalayer | ¿Qué es dataLayer?
El dataLayer es un esquema de información que funciona como enlace entre la página y Google Tag Manager. Un estrato de información que guarda y clasifica datos específicos que se mandan a aplicaciones analíticas como Google Analytics 4.
En otras palabras, es como una sección dentro del sistema que incluye todos los datos necesarios para que las herramientas de análisis puedan interpretar y evaluar lo que está sucediendo.
Permite guardar diferentes tipos de información, como comunicaciones de los clientes (accesos, ventas, desplazamientos, etc.), características del artículo e información de operaciones, por ejemplo. Todo ello bien configurado para facilitar la la transmisión y la analítica de la información. Por ejemplo, si un usuario llega a una página de algún artículo, el dataLayer puede recopilar datos sobre el nombre del producto, el precio y la categoría, para que Google Analytics 4 lo deje registrado.
La disposición elemental del dataLayer consiste en un array de JavaScript que se configura en el código de la página web. Los valores se establecen a través de pares clave-valor, ayudando a recopilar la información más importante para ser interpretada con posterioridad.
Gtag datalayer | ¿Cómo funciona un dataLayer?
El desempeño del dataLayer de manera conjunta con Google Tag Manager es sencillo pero potente.
- El usuario interactúa con la página: cuando un visitante lleva a cabo una acción en tu página (como pinchar en un botón o alegrar un artículo al carrito), los datos se transfieren al dataLayer.
- GTM recoge los datos: GTM accede al dataLayer para recoger esta información y procesarla conforme a las etiquetas y opciones definidas.
- Envío a plataformas de análisis: finalmente, Google Tag Manager transfiere los datos gestionados a aplicaciones como Google Analytics 4 para su valoración, permitiendo llevar a cabo un control pormenorizado de las acciones y obtener datos muy interesantes sobre el comportamiento de los usuarios.
Gtag datalayer | Cómo crear un dataLayer?
Para configurar un dataLayer, es necesario elaborar una sección de código en el documento HTML del sitio web. A continuación, te dejamos una guía sobre con detalle la manera de hacerlo:
- Accede al código de tu sitio web: si tu web está creada con un CMS como WordPress o Shopify, tendrás que acceder los ficheros de tu plantilla o utilizar un complemento específico.
- Añade el código básico del dataLayer: la estructura más elemental sería la siguiente::
window.dataLayer = window.dataLayer || [];
window.dataLayer.push({
‘evento’: ‘producto_visto’,
‘producto’: ‘Camiseta’,
‘precio’: 29.99
}); - Configura Google Tag Manager: una vez que hayamos incluido el dataLayer a nuestra página, debemos configurarlo en Google Tag Manager para capturar los datos y trasladarlos a Google Analytics o a cualquier otro programa de analítica.
- Prueba y haz cambios: antes de definir la configuración, es importante que te asegures de hacer tests para verificar que el dataLayer funciona correctamente y que los datos se mandan sin ningún impedimento.
Tipos de dataLayer que existen
En la actualidad, podemos destacar dos tipos principales de dataLayer valorando su funcionamiento:
- Estático: este tipo de dataLayer guarda los indicadores fijos que no varían. Los parámetros se definen de forma manual en el código, lo que quiere decir que, una vez personalizados, permanecen constantes durante el ciclo de vida el sitio web. Pudiendo resultar de gran utilidad cuando los datos que requerimos son siempre los mismos y no están sujetos a kas conductas de los visitantes. Un claro ejemplo podría ser la adición de información sobre el negocio, como el nombre o el tipo de material que no varía, como la categoría del sitio web o los detalles del artículo en una sección del catálogo.
- Dinámico: cambia según los comportamientos o interacciones del usuario en la página web. Es mucho más ajustable y se adecua a circunstancias donde los valores cambian continuamente. Por ejemplo, la actualización del valor de un artículo o el cambio de los productos que el visitante está viendo en ese mismo momento. En este caso, el dataLayer se ajusta automáticamente a medida que el usuario va interactuando con la página web, reflejando las modificaciones instantáneamente.
Tipos de datos que nos aporta un dataLayer
El dataLayer ofrece una impresionante diversidad de datos muy valiosos para valorar la conducta de los visitantes y planificar nuestras estrategias de marketing digital:
- Datos de productos: en tiendas online, es crucial para guardar información que tenga que ver con los artículos y que puede resultar de gran utilidad para el control del comportamiento de compra, como el nombre del producto, su importe la categoría de la que forma parte o el número disponible en el inventario.
- Datos de usuarios: el dataLayer también ayuda a guardar información valiosa sobre los usuarios que acceden a nuestro sitio web, como el ID de usuario (si está registrado), el idioma preferido, la información de la sesión, el dispositivo desde el que se navega o la ubicación geográfica, por ejemplo. De esta forma, podemos clasificar a los usuarios y personalizar la experiencia, optimizando la utilidad de los contenidos y de los productos mostrados.
- Eventos de comportamiento: la monitorización del comportamiento de los usuarios es una de las características más útiles del dataLayer, permitiéndonos registrar eventos como clics en determinadas secciones, desplazamientos por la web, ventas finalizadas, formularios completados, carritos sin terminar, visualización de videos, etc. Datos muy interesantes para evaluar la interacción del visitante con el sitio y optimizar elementos como la estética de la web, las llamadas a la acción (CTAs) y las campañas de publicidad.
- Datos de operaciones: para páginas de comercio electrónico, el dataLayer ayuda a recoger datos específicos de las ventas, como el precio total de la compra, el procedimiento de pago elegido, los artículos comprados, los ahorros realizados y otros detalles importantes del procedimiento de compra. Especialmente valioso para medir el rendimiento de del negocio, estimar el retorno de inversión (ROI) de las campañas de marketing y crear informes sobre el cmportamiento de compra de los usuarios.
En definitiva, el uso de un dataLayer puede resultar de gran utilidad para incrementar la eficacia de nuestra estrategia de analítica web. Por este motivo, si todavía no lo estás haciendo, es el momento ideal para comenzar.